Application

Etidronic acid monohydrate also known as 1-hydroxyethylidenediphosphonic acid (HEDP) is an organophosphonic acid that can be used to surface functionalize NaY molecular sieves. HEDP/NaY can be used as a catalyst for n-butyl acetate production via esterification.
It can be also employed as a chelating agent in the synthesis of metal-ligand complexes.
